VIDEO: HARD TIMES FOR WHOLESALE T-SHIRT HUB
December 23, 2011
Volatile cotton prices, rising rent and a down economy have resulted in an approximate 50 percent drop in business for plain T-shirt wholesalers in Lower Midtown.

Google 'Geeks Out' on Fashion and Fails
September 26, 2011
Boutiques.com
Google announced in a blog this Thursday that it plans to ditch its online shopping site, Boutiques.com, just one month shy of its first birthday. Users will be notified by email how to save their data before the site closes October 14th.
